Chapter 1219 Lose money? No!

Just as Yang Fengyi and Wu Sangui were preparing to send people to the capital to see if they could sneak in and run for him, Zhao Hongyu and Jay Chou had led a large army to Datong Prefecture.

When the army was ten miles away from Datong, the army stopped.

After Sun Chuanting said to Zhao Hongyu and Jay Chou, he led dozens of personal guards to Datong Mansion.

According to Sun Chuanting, the army does not need to enter Datong Prefecture. Yang Fengyi, Wu Sangui and the soldiers who are waiting to be punished can only be summoned and brought back.

Of course, he was also worried that unnecessary trouble would arise when the army arrived in Datong.

After all, the army of the Song Empire is an "outsider". Once there are any misunderstandings and frictions with the defenders of Datong, it will be unfair to cause any unpleasant conflicts.

Sun Chuanting is not sure what kind of virtue the Ming Dynasty army was.

Although the clothes of the soldiers of the Song Empire were a little weird, the material was really good.

At the same time, the soldiers in the army of the Song Empire were paid in full and never owed the monthly payment. So, the soldiers of the Song Empire were all very rich.

The Ming army in Datong Prefecture has not paid any money for half a year.

If you meet the rich soldiers of the Song Empire, those soldiers and gangsters will have to play tricks to make money.

Therefore, in order to avoid such problems, Sun Chuanting felt that it would be better not to allow the army of the Song Empire to enter Datong Prefecture.

Anyway, when the army came to Datong, it mainly accepted Yang Fengyi and Wu Sangui, as well as hundreds of generals and officials in Liaodong to be punished.

The court did not say that they would garrison troops in Datong Prefecture.

Sun Chuanting did not hide these worries and directly raised them to Zhao Hongyu.

Zhao Hongyu also accepted Sun Chuanting's proposal very generously.

It’s not that Zhao Hongyu was afraid of the soldiers in Datong Mansion, but that he thought it would be better to have less trouble and worry less now.

Sun Chuanting was very grateful for Zhao Hongyu's reasonableness.

After all, if Zhao Hongyu insists, Sun Chuanting will be very busy, right?

If Zhao Hongyu insists, then after the army enters Datong Prefecture, what he is worried about will definitely happen.

At that time, there will be many troubles.

Seeing the backs of Sun Chuanting and others who were leaving gradually disappeared into the distance, Jay Chou said to Zhao Hongyu: "Your Highness, how do you think we will develop there after we arrive in Jincheng?"

Zhao Hongyu smiled and responded: "I have seen the map. If nothing is wrong, I think Jincheng should be another area where modern Jinzhou is located in time and space. Therefore, I have some ideas in my mind, which is nothing more than to base myself on Jincheng, use trade to connect Mongolia and Goryeo, and use economic means to destroy the Later Jin Dynasty. For us, war is not the main theme. If we can achieve the goal without bloodshed, then why don't we use it?"

Jay Chou agrees with Zhao Hongyu's idea at that time, but he thinks that many times, many things will not be developed as planned.

Therefore, Jay Chou reminded: "Your Highness, after listening to your plan, my subordinates also think it is very feasible. However, Jincheng is too close to Shengjing, the capital of the Later Jin Dynasty. As long as we settle in Jincheng, we will definitely become a thorn in the Later Jin Dynasty. Troubles will definitely be indispensable at that time."

Yes, if Jincheng is Jinzhou, then it will be very close to Shengjing.

And such an army appeared so close to the capital. I think the Later Jin side would definitely be unhappy until what time was it.

Therefore, for such a threatening thing, the Later Jin will definitely need to be solved.

So in order to solve such a threat, what else can be done besides war?

Therefore, at that time, the military conflicts at the beginning of Jincheng will definitely be indispensable.

"I know what you are worried about, but I don't think you have to worry too much. Just with the 25,000 Imperial Army, I think it's still possible to withstand the early attacks of the Later Jin Dynasty. As long as I can withstand the early military operations and when I transfer the Japanese soldiers from Jiuzhou, Jincheng will rest assured."

Jay Chou thought about it after hearing this, and nodded silently.

Yes, I still have 25,000 Imperial Army as a supporter. I think there will be no problem with the military attacks of the Later Jin dynasties in a short period of time.

Therefore, it is really as His Highness said, and there is nothing to worry about.

During the conversation between the two, they did not mention Sun Chuanting and the others at all.

Obviously, in Zhao Hongyu and Jay Chou's consciousness, Sun Chuanting and others were not regarded as a reliable combat force.

"Your Highness, how will Sun Chuanting and others arrange it?" Jay Chou asked.

In response to Jay Chou’s inquiry, Zhao Hongyu thought for a while before speaking: “Set up a public security department, you can’t let them eat freely. And as we enter Jincheng, some local people will also need to manage them. At that time, someone will always be responsible for the matter of family matters. I want Sun Chuanting and others to do this, it would be great.”

It turns out that Zhao Hongyu wants to use Sun Chuanting and the others as policemen and urban management.

But Jay Chou did not object.

"Well, Your Highness's arrangement is very reasonable. With Sun Chuanting and others responsible for public security and some trivial matters, we can concentrate all our efforts on the early defense of the Later Jin Dynasty."

"But Your Highness, I wonder how many people there are in Jincheng?"

Yes, Jay Chou hasn't asked until now how many people are there in Jincheng?

In Jay Chou's view, Jincheng is so close to Shengjing of the Later Jin Dynasty, it will definitely be often invaded by the Later Jin Dynasty. Therefore, there are definitely not many people in this place.

After all, the local area is not safe, right?

"That was a three-no-door zone. Due to some special reasons, Jincheng has not been incorporated into the territory of the Later Jin Dynasty. If we had not come to this era, I would not have wanted long, Jincheng would have become the territory of the Later Jin Dynasty."

"After I chose Jincheng, I inquire about some information about Jincheng. According to the information provided by officials from the Ministry of Revenue in the Ming Dynasty, there were less than 300 households in Jincheng. If calculated based on one household and five people, it would be less than 1,500 people."

After hearing some news about Jincheng, Jay Chou couldn't help but lose his voice: "Damn it, it's only 1,500 people, isn't this deal a loss?"

Yes, according to normal people's thinking, this transaction is indeed a loss.

As a mortgage, Jincheng must at least be a bigger city.

Otherwise, it would be of no value to use as collateral.

However, Zhao Hongyu doesn't think so.

With Jincheng as the center, the range of 100 miles is mortgaged to Zhao Hongyu.

According to the agreement between Zhao Hongyu and Zhu Shangwu, Zhao Hongyu has absolute control over this mortgage area within the period when Zhu Shangwu pays off the debt.

He can build a city in Jincheng to attract people to settle down, or he can mine some underground minerals.

Of course, the premise is that there are minerals for you to mine, and the people are willing to come to this dangerous place to settle down.

You know, Zhu Shangwu has owed Zhao Hongyu more than 16 million taels of silver so far.

The interest rate is quite high every month.

How much tax can each person provide for this thousand,500 people in Jincheng provide each month?

Zhu Shangwu said that the taxes and minerals in Jincheng territory are all used to repay interest. If there are too many, it will be even if the debt is owed.

But Zhao Hongyu doesn't think so.

Because he felt that Jincheng was just the beginning.

How could it be so easy to pay off the money Zhu Shangwu owed?

Even Zhao Hongyu could predict that Zhu Shangwu would definitely ask himself who borrowed money in the future, so that he would owed more and more money.

As the loans increase, Zhu Shangwu must have to take out some land again as collateral.

hey-hey!

At that time, starting with Jincheng, he can slowly extend to the surroundings.

Speaking of which, this is also a very obscure way to plunder the land.

Compared to what Zhao Hongyu did in Europe and Japan, he was very gentle.

After all, who made everyone have the blood of Yanhuang?

Therefore, Zhao Hongyu doesn't think there is anything to lose money or not.

Moreover, at some point, land cannot be measured by money, right?

"No, I'm not losing money on this deal..." Anyway, there are no outsiders now, and Zhao Hongyu is not worried about being listened to, so he told Jay Chou all his plans.

After hearing Zhao Hongyu's plan, Jay Chou breathed a long sigh.

"Your Highness, you are smart. You actually thought of using this method to get land and territory from the Ming Dynasty to serve as our eastern stronghold."

Jay Chou was truly convinced.

Such a method is really not something that ordinary people can use.

More than ten million taels of silver.

In this era, no country can be as easy as Zhao Hongyu.

He is rich and generous.

"But your Highness, don't we have a stronghold in Japan? I heard that Kyushu is already ours, so is it necessary to build a stronghold here?"

Jay Chou was a little puzzled about this.

Zhao Hongyu looked at him with a smile, and then said, "The strongholds in Japan are mainly used to radiate along the coast and as a springboard to land in the east. We start from the Americas and always need an outpost to rest."

"And don't you think the Japanese are very capable. Is it a good place for us to recruit soldiers in the future for certain things?" When talking about this, the expression on Zhao Hongyu's face became very sinister.

Jay Chou almost understood what Zhao Hongyu meant, so he also smirked.

At this time, Sun Chuanting had already brought his troops into Datong Prefecture City. After telling the local prefect and the governors what they wanted, he read out the imperial decree and soon arrived at the residence of Yang Fengyi and Wu Sangui.
